Macro OR
Le OR est disponible dans Unica Campaign et Unica Interact.
Syntaxe
data1 OR data2 data1 || data2 Paramètres
data1
Nombres dont le OR logique doit être calculé avec les valeurs de data2. Il peut s'agir d'une valeur constante, d'une colonne, d'une plage de cibles ou d'une expression convertie comme l'une de ces valeurs. Pour la définition du format de data, voir la section "Paramètres des fonctions macro" du chapitre du présent document correspondant à votre produit .
data2
Nombre(s) dont le OR logique doit être calculé avec les valeurs de data1. Il peut s'agir d'une valeur constante, d'une colonne, d'une plage de cibles ou d'une expression convertie comme l'une de ces valeurs. Le nombre de colonnes dans data2 doit correspondre au nombre de colonnes dans data1, à moins que data2 ne soit une constante. Pour la définition du format de data, voir la section "Paramètres des fonctions macro" du chapitre du présent document correspondant à votre produit .
Description
OR calcule le OR logique entre les deux plages de données spécifiées. Il renvoie une nouvelle colonne pour chaque colonne d'entrée, chacune contenant la colonne correspondante de data1 dont le OR logique avec la colonne correspondante de data2 a été calculé (à savoir, le OR logique de la première colonne de data1 avec la première colonne de data, celui de la deuxième colonne avec la deuxième colonne et ainsi de suite).
Si data2 est une constante, le OR logique de chaque valeur de data1 avec cette valeur est calculé. Si data2 contient une ou plusieurs colonnes, les calculs sont effectués ligne par ligne, entre une colonne de data2 et une colonne de data2. Le OR logique de la première ligne de data1 avec la première ligne de data2 est calculé, la seconde ligne avec la seconde ligne, etc. Ce calcul ligne par ligne génère un résultat pour chaque ligne jusqu'à la dernière valeur de la colonne la plus courte.
data2 revient à utiliser la constante x pour data2.OR peut être abrégé en double barre verticale (||). Utilisez la double barre verticale pour séparer les deux arguments (par exemple, pour spécifier V1 OR 3, vous pouvez simplement entrer V1||3).Exemples
TEMP = 1 OR 8 ou TEMP = 1 || 8Crée une colonne nommée |
TEMP = V1 || 1Crée une colonne nommée |
TEMP = V1 || V2Crée une colonne nommée |
TEMP = V1:V3 || V4:V6Crée trois colonnes nommées |
TEMP = V1[10:20] || V2Crée une colonne nommée |
Fonctions associées
| Fonction | Description |
|---|---|
AND |
Calcule le et logique (AND) entre deux plages de données spécifiées |
NOT |
Calcule le non logique (NON) du contenu de la plage de données spécifiée |